adjective
- disposed to or affected with melancholy; gloomy.
- of, relating to, or affected with melancholia.
adjective
- relating to or suffering from melancholy or melancholia
noun
- a person who suffers from melancholia
adj.late 14c., from melancholy + -ic, or else from Late Latin melancholicus, from Greek melankholikos “choleric,” from melankholia “sadness” (see melancholy). As a noun, from 1580s. Earlier adjective formation was melancholian (mid-14c.), and melancholiac (mid-19c.) also was tried. adj.
- Affected with or being subject to melancholy.
- Of or relating to melancholia.
